Your Honor: A Descent into Moral Chaos
“Your Honor,” originally a limited series on Showtime (and now available on Netflix), is a morally complex legal thriller that spirals out of control with each passing episode. The show’s core revolves around Judge Michael Desiato, a highly respected New Orleans judge whose life implodes when his teenage son, Adam Desiato, accidentally kills the son of a notorious and powerful mafia boss, Jimmy Baxter. The series charts Michael’s increasingly desperate and ethically questionable actions to protect his son, ultimately drawing him into a web of lies, deceit, and violence that consumes everything and everyone he holds dear. It’s a harrowing journey that examines the lengths a parent will go to for their child, and the devastating consequences that follow.
The Initial Accident and the Cover-Up
The catalyst for the entire series is the tragic hit-and-run. Adam, still reeling from the death of his mother a year prior, is driving when he suffers an asthma attack. Distracted and panicked, he accidentally hits Rocco Baxter, the son of Jimmy and Gina Baxter, leaders of a ruthless crime family. Consumed by fear and acting on instinct, Adam flees the scene.
Initially, Michael intends for Adam to confess to the police. However, a chance encounter reveals Rocco’s identity. Knowing the Baxters’ reputation, Michael realizes confessing would be a death sentence for Adam. This realization becomes the pivotal moment. Michael abandons his moral compass and embarks on a path of obstruction of justice, covering up the crime to protect his son.
Spiraling Deception and Collateral Damage
Michael’s attempts to cover up Adam’s crime lead to a domino effect of increasingly dangerous actions. He manipulates evidence, lies to the police, and even implicates an innocent young man, Kofi Jones, in the hit-and-run. Kofi, a member of a struggling family already targeted by the Baxters, becomes a scapegoat.
Kofi’s fate is a central element of the first season. Despite Michael’s initial intentions, Kofi is ultimately drawn deeper into the Baxters’ orbit, facing the full force of their brutality. His story highlights the disproportionate impact that Michael’s actions have on marginalized communities. Michael’s attempts to protect Adam ironically cause more harm and suffering to others. This is a constant theme: every action, every lie, has devastating and far-reaching consequences.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About “Your Honor”
1. Is “Your Honor” based on a true story?
No, “Your Honor” is a fictional story. However, it explores themes that resonate with real-world issues, such as criminal justice, social inequality, and the ethical dilemmas faced by those in positions of power. It is adapted from the Israeli series “Kvodo”.
2. Why did Michael Desiato cover up his son’s crime?
Michael’s decision stems from his fear of the Baxters. He is a respected judge familiar with their brutal methods and influence. He believes that if Adam confesses, the Baxters will take the law into their own hands and kill him. He sees protecting Adam from the Baxters as his only option, even if it means compromising his own values and breaking the law.
3. Who is Kofi Jones and what happens to him?
Kofi Jones is an innocent young man who is wrongfully accused of the hit-and-run. Michael frames him to protect Adam, setting off a chain of events that leads to Kofi’s tragic involvement with the Baxters and his ultimate demise. Kofi’s story highlights the racial and socioeconomic disparities within the criminal justice system.
